This review is from: Parenting Guide to Pregnancy and Childbirth (Paperback)
Having bought a lot of books during my first pregnancy, this book clearly came out as the 'winner' in all categories. First, it is written in plain and simple english that anyone can easily understand. It is well-organized, so creatively in fact using a real pregnant model in its "four trimesters" chapters also showing the changes in her body each trimester brings. The topics progressively expand to those in which an expectant mom currently faces and the variety of 'new things' she experiences, in that certain time frame. The real-life stories of pregnant mothers, their experiences, challenges and how they've handled their trying ordeals makes any apprehensive and excited expectant mom feel positive and enthusiastic about herself. Also,it is very informative and exhausts all its efforts to do outstanding research. It is medically-sound and contains little or no biases. It even answers questions to old wives tales many infancticipating moms hear lots about. It is the most up-to-date pregnancy book among all I've read. My husband too learned much of what I've went through through this book. My only regret is that its fourth trimester chapter ended too soon.

This review is from: Parenting Guide to Pregnancy and Childbirth (Paperback)
I read sections of the book just ahead of what my wife was going through each week and found them very useful as they covered everything I needed to know. It helped me understand and as a result I became more patient with her. I found the "What if..." and "Is it true..." sections most enlightening as they clarify and debunk alot of the "myths" we in Asian culture believe in. The book is also based on updated medical research and practices. We are delighted to have received this as a gift.
